@font-face {
    font-family: 'open_sansregular';
    src: url('../fonts/opensans-regular-webfont.woff2') format('woff2'),
         url('../fonts/opensans-regular-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
}
@font-face {
    font-family: 'open_sansbold';
    src: url('../fonts/opensans-bold-webfont.woff2') format('woff2'),
         url('../fonts/opensans-bold-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
}

body, html{
	/*background-image: url(../images/back.png);	
	background-repeat: no-repeat;
	background-size: initial;
	background-position: 25% 25%;*/	
	-webkit-font-smoothing: antialiased;
	margin: 0;
	padding: 0;
	color: #393939;
}
.container-img{
	max-width: 1200px;
	margin: 0 auto;
	background-image: linear-gradient(to right, #1d1c7e , #8f28ca);
	font-family: 'open_sansregular';
}
.container-img img{
	width: 100%
}
.container-img p{
	text-align: center;
	font-size: 14px;
}
.container-img h2{
	text-align: center;
	font-size: 18px;
}
.pb_feed{margin: 0 10px;}

.resultados{
	/*border-top: 1px solid #CCC;*/
	/*background: #EEE;*/
	margin: 0 auto;
	text-align: center;
	padding: 20px 10px;
	overflow: hidden;
}
.resultados h3{
	font-family: 'open_sansbold';
	font-weight: normal;
	font-size: 30px;
	margin: 0 0 5px 0;
	color: #FFF;
}
.resultados h3 span{
	font-size: 14px;
	color: #FFF;
}

.resultados p {
	font-size: 18px;
	color: #e1c8e8;
	margin: 0 0 20px 0;
}
.resultados .partidos {
	overflow: hidden;
	margin: 0 0 20px 0;
	padding: 0;
}
.resultados .partidos li{
	background: rgba(255,255,255,0.95);
	padding: 10px 0;
	display: inline-block;
	font-size: 18px;
	border-radius: 5px;
	width: 48%;
    margin: 0 5px;
    text-transform: capitalize;
}
.resultados .partidos li .resultado{
	font-size: 20px;
	font-family: 'open_sansbold';
	vertical-align: super;
}
.resultados .partidos li .escudo{
	background-image: url(../images/crests.png);
    background-size: 200%;
    display: inline-block;
    width: 40px;
    height: 40px;
    margin: 0px;
}
.resultados .partidos li .nombre{
	font-family: 'open_sansbold';
	vertical-align: super;
}

.resultados .partidos li .escudo.ars{background-position: 0px 0px;}
.resultados .partidos li .escudo.lud{background-position: -25px -375px;}
.resultados .partidos li .escudo.bas{background-position: 0px -75px;}
.resultados .partidos li .escudo.psg{background-position: -40px -40px;}

.resultados .partidos li .escudo.nap{background-position: -25px 0px;}
.resultados .partidos li .escudo.bes{background-position: 0px -150px;}
.resultados .partidos li .escudo.ben{background-position: 0px -125px;}
.resultados .partidos li .escudo.dyn{background-position: 0px -250px;}

.resultados .partidos li .escudo.bar{background-position: 0px -80px;}
.resultados .partidos li .escudo.mci{background-position: -40px -440px;}
.resultados .partidos li .escudo.mon{background-position: -25px -150px;}
.resultados .partidos li .escudo.cel{background-position: -25px -175px;}

.resultados .partidos li .escudo.bay{background-position: 0px -160px;}
.resultados .partidos li .escudo.atl{background-position: 0px -40px;}
.resultados .partidos li .escudo.psv{background-position: -25px -50px;}
.resultados .partidos li .escudo.ros{background-position: -25px -350px;}

.resultados .partidos li .escudo.asm{background-position: -25px -300px;}
.resultados .partidos li .escudo.csk{background-position: 0px -200px;}
.resultados .partidos li .escudo.lev{background-position: 0px -325px;}
.resultados .partidos li .escudo.tot{background-position: -40px -200px;}

.resultados .partidos li .escudo.dor{background-position: 0px -360px;}
.resultados .partidos li .escudo.mad{background-position: 0px -600px;}
.resultados .partidos li .escudo.spo{background-position: -25px -100px;}
.resultados .partidos li .escudo.legi{background-position: -25px -250px;}

.resultados .partidos li .escudo.lei{background-position: 0px -300px;}
.resultados .partidos li .escudo.cop{background-position: -25px -225px;}
.resultados .partidos li .escudo.por{background-position: -40px -520px;}
.resultados .partidos li .escudo.bru{background-position: 0px -175px;}

.resultados .partidos li .escudo.lyo{background-position: 0px -560px;}
.resultados .partidos li .escudo.sev{background-position: -25px -75px;}
.resultados .partidos li .escudo.juv{background-position: 0px -440px;}
.resultados .partidos li .escudo.din{background-position: -25px -200px;}

.resultados .partidos li .escudo.manu{background-position: -40px -2935px;}
.resultados .partidos li .escudo.rom{background-position: 0px -2975px;}
.resultados .partidos li .escudo.aja{background-position: -40px -2975px;}
.resultados .partidos li .escudo.liv{background-position: 0px -2935px;}

.resultados .partidos li .escudo.sch{background-position: 0px -3015px;}

.resultados .porcentaje{
	font-size: 14px;
    font-family: 'open_sansbold';
    padding: 10px 5px;
}
.resultados .porcentaje.uno{
	margin: 0 0 0 2%;
	float: left;
	border-radius: 2px;
}
.resultados .porcentaje.dos{
	float: right;
	margin: 0 2% 0 0;
	border-radius: 2px;
}
.resultados .porcentaje.gana{border: 1px solid #2ecc71;}
.resultados .porcentaje.pierde{border: 1px solid #F39C12;}

.resultados .fuente{
	font-size: 11px;
	display: block;
	margin: 0 0 30px 0;
	color: #FFF;
}
.resultados .fuente a{color: #e1c8e8; font-size: 12px}

.resultados .fuente a:hover{text-decoration: none;}

@media screen and (max-width: 720px){
	body, html{
	background-position: 75% 25%;
}
	.resultados .partidos li{
		display: block;
		width: 100%;
		margin: 15px auto;
	}
}